Hertha Berlin boss Sandro Schwarz admitted his side need to “make serious improvements” after a 2-1 defeat to Stuttgart on Tuesday night extended their losing streak to three matches. Those defeats play part of a wider run of just one win in their last nine outings (D4, L4), a sequence which has seen Hertha drop into the Bundesliga relegation zone .

The sole victory in that run did come on home soil though, a 2-1 defeat of bottom club Schalke, which still stands as their only league success at the Olympiastadion Berlin this season. Hertha remain tough to beat there though, with their total of four draws the most home stalemates in the division this season (L2), but struggling to win at home remains a long term problem, as they have managed just three home league victories in 16 attempts in 2022 (D5, L8).

Perhaps the visit of Cologne will spark the hosts into life, given Hertha have won ten of their last 18 home H2H clashes (D4, L4). The visiting Billy Goats also arrive in the German capital low on confidence on the back of successive defeats, while losing five of their last nine Bundesliga outings (W2, D2) and conceding at least two goals on six occasions is sure to weigh heavy on the visitors.

Steffen Baumgart insists his side are playing better than the results suggest though, admitting it was “annoying” to lose after a solid performance in Wednesday’s 2-1 defeat at home to Bayer Leverkusen. However the Cologne boss needs to tighten up his side on the road, as they have conceded the second most away goals in the division (18), which is undoubtedly behind collecting just one win in seven away league outings this season (D3, L3).

Key battle: Dodi Lukébakio is Hertha’s top scorer with eight strikes this season, but has only won one of his goalscoring appearances (D3, L4). Trying to stop him will be Koln defender Benno Schmitz, who scored his first Bundesliga goal against Leverkusen on Wednesday and has lost just once in six H2H meetings with Hertha (W4, D1).

Hot stat: Ahead of the round, Hertha had seen both teams score in a joint-Bundesliga high ten matches.
